4. Which of these substances would be most effective in dissolving hard water lime deposits (calcium carbonate) built up around your bathroom sink? A. ammonia, B. bleach (sodium hypochlorite) C. lye (sodium hydroxide) D. vinegar (acetic acid) i) Explain why hard water deposits build up and not wash away with water? (1 point) ii) Explain why vinegar works and not others? Write the equilibrium reactions with products obtained by treatment with C & D to explain. (2 points)
